drop it in.

You will need to upgrade heads, cam, intake and headers though to see big power.
your stock computer will run it fine.
stock trans will last for a while, but upgraded 351 can definitely break it.

easily. that's the same motor i've got. it's a roller and used stock 92 electronics to run it. just need a different distributor to use your computer. with some high flow heads like afr 205's or 225's and a good cam and intake you'll make near 400.
